package org.apache.abdera.protocol.client.util;
import java.io.FileInputStream;
import java.io.IOException;
import java.net.InetAddress;
import java.net.Socket;
import java.net.UnknownHostException;
import java.security.KeyStore;
import javax.net.ssl.KeyManagerFactory;
import javax.net.ssl.SSLContext;
import javax.net.ssl.SSLSocket;
import javax.net.ssl.SSLSocketFactory;
import javax.net.ssl.TrustManager;
import org.apache.abdera.i18n.text.Localizer;
import org.apache.commons.httpclient.ConnectTimeoutException;
import org.apache.commons.httpclient.params.HttpConnectionParams;
import org.apache.commons.httpclient.protocol.SecureProtocolSocketFactory;
public class ClientAuthSSLProtocolSocketFactory
implements SecureProtocolSocketFactory {
private static final String DEFAULT_PROTOCOL = "TLS";
private static final String DEFAULT_KMF_FACTORY = "ibmX509";
private final String protocol;
private final String kmfFactory;
private final TrustManager tm;
private final String keyStorePass;
private final KeyStore ks;
public ClientAuthSSLProtocolSocketFactory(
KeyStore ks,
String keyStorePass) {
this(ks,keyStorePass,DEFAULT_PROTOCOL,DEFAULT_KMF_FACTORY,null);
}
public ClientAuthSSLProtocolSocketFactory(
KeyStore ks,
String keyStorePass,
String protocol,
String kmfFactory,
TrustManager tm) {
if (ks == null) throw new IllegalArgumentException(Localizer.get("INVALID.KEYSTORE"));
this.ks = ks;
this.keyStorePass = keyStorePass;
this.protocol = protocol != null ? protocol : DEFAULT_PROTOCOL;
this.kmfFactory = kmfFactory != null ? kmfFactory : DEFAULT_KMF_FACTORY;
this.tm = tm;
}
public ClientAuthSSLProtocolSocketFactory(
String keyStore,
String keyStoreType,
String keyStorePass,
String protocol,
String kmfFactory,
TrustManager tm) {
this(
initKeyStore(keyStore,keyStoreType,keyStorePass),
keyStorePass,
protocol,
kmfFactory,tm);
}
private static KeyStore initKeyStore(
String keyStore,
String keyStoreType,
String keyPass) {
KeyStore ks = null;
try {
ks = KeyStore.getInstance(keyStoreType);
ks.load(new FileInputStream(keyStore), keyPass.toCharArray());
} catch (Exception e) {}
return ks;
}
public Socket createSocket(
Socket socket,
String host,
int port,
boolean close)
throws IOException,
UnknownHostException {
return createSocket(host,port,null,0,null);
}
public Socket createSocket(
String host,
int port)
throws IOException,
UnknownHostException {
return createSocket(host,port,null,0,null);
}
public Socket createSocket(
String host,
int port,
InetAddress chost,
int cport)
throws IOException,
UnknownHostException {
return createSocket(host,port,chost,cport,null);
}
public Socket createSocket(
String host,
int port,
InetAddress chost,
int cport,
HttpConnectionParams params)
throws IOException,
UnknownHostException,
ConnectTimeoutException {
SSLContext context;
SSLSocketFactory factory = null;
SSLSocket socket = null;
try {
KeyManagerFactory kmf;
context = SSLContext.getInstance(protocol);
kmf = KeyManagerFactory.getInstance(kmfFactory);
TrustManager tm = (this.tm != null) ? this.tm : new NonOpTrustManager();
kmf.init(ks, keyStorePass.toCharArray());
context.init(kmf.getKeyManagers(), new TrustManager[] {tm}, null);
factory = context.getSocketFactory();
socket = (SSLSocket) factory.createSocket(host, port);
return socket;
} catch (Exception e) {
throw new RuntimeException(e);
}
}
}
